Double glazed windows are manufactured by setting two separate glass panes together, and a spacer bar that is thermally efficient between. The spacer bar is smaller than the overall dimensions of the glass panes, and it is filled with gas or air for increased efficiency in energy usage. The air-insulating space is then sealed using hot melt glue. Over time the seal can fail or become weaker which causes condensation and moisture to work its way into the insulating gap and leaving the glass with a hazy appearance.

Higher Energy Bills

As time passes the seals that keep the moisture out of double-glazed windows may fail. This can cause condensation to build up between the glass panes, giving the windows a hazy appearance. This condensation can cause a number of issues with your home, including decreased visibility and higher bills for energy.

The energy efficiency of your home could be affected by the presence of moisture between the double-glazed window panes. Double-glazed windows insulate rooms and keep warm air in the summer and cool air in the winter. If the glass is misted it is a sign that the insulating properties are weakened and heat is escaping through the window. This can lead to higher energy costs and a less comfortable home.

Condensation from double glazing can increase the risk of mildew and mould in a room. The excess moisture could cause damage to the window and provide a perfect place for mould to grow that could pose a threat to the health of anyone within the room. This is the reason it's essential to get a professional for misted double glazing repairs as soon as you spot any indications of condensation in the panes of your window.

In a double-glazing repair the seals that are damaged between the glass panes are replaced, restoring their insulating qualities and eliminating condensation.
